1 votos

La generación de clases FpML da error

Estoy creando clases a partir de la especificación 5.1 de FPML pero me da el siguiente error.

Group 'Events.model' from targetNamespace='http://www.fpml.org/FpML-5/confirmation'
has invalid definition: Circular group reference.

¿Cómo puedo deshacerme de esto?

2voto

DShook Puntos 5361

Esta es claramente una pregunta de StackOverflow relacionada con aspectos técnicos de XSD. Por favor, vea " XSD.exe y las referencias del Grupo Circular ", "eliminar las referencias circulares de grupo del archivo de esquema xsd" y "xsd.exe falla al manejar referencias circulares de grupo"

0voto

alex Puntos 131

¿Estás usando xds.exe para autogenerar la clase para deserializar este fpml? En mi proyecto intenté lo mismo y tuve este problema. Al final escribí mi propia clase desde cero para esto. se menciona un enfoque similar aquí y vale la pena mirarlo. Si no, si publica su ejemplo de FPML puedo intentar reprogramar y darle una definición de clase en C# / C++.

Finanhelp.com

FinanHelp es una comunidad para personas con conocimientos de economía y finanzas, o quiere aprender. Puedes hacer tus propias preguntas o resolver las de los demás.

Powered by:

X